The Congress on Monday alleged that the Modi government has deeply shocked the country’s democracy, economy and social fabric in the last 11 years.
Congress President Mallikarjun Kharge accused ‘X’ in a post that the government has only ink granddaughter of dictatorship on every page of the constitution in these 11 years. He said, “The BJP-RSS has weakened every constitutional body and attacked their autonomy.”
Kharge said that whether it is against public opinion to demolish governments from the back door or forcibly implement a party dictatorship, the rights of the states have been ignored and the federal structure has weakened.
The Congress President said that efforts are being made to spread the atmosphere of ‘hatred, threats and fear’. He said, “The exploitation of Dalits, tribals, backward, minorities and weaker sections has increased continuously. There is a conspiracy to deprive them of reservation and equal rights. Constant violence in Manipur is the biggest evidence of BJP’s administrative failure. ”
The Congress chief claimed that the BJP-RSS has made a habit of maintaining the country’s GDP growth rate at 5-6 percent, which was an average of 8 percent during the UPA. He said, “Instead of fulfilling the promise of 2 crore jobs annually, crores of jobs were taken away from the youth. Public savings have been the lowest in 50 years due to inflation and economic inequality has become the highest in 100 years. ”
Kharge claimed that demonetisation, wrong GST, lockdown without plan and attack on the unorganized sector have ruined the future of crores of people. He alleged that programs like Make in India, Startup India, Stand Up India, Digital India, Namami Gange and 100 Smart City have failed.
